Why is the vein in my leg throbbing at night?

A doctor has provided 1 answer
Dr. Ted King answered

Inflammation: When veins throb, it is usually when someone is standing and the veins are inflamed. Typically, lying down at night makes them feel better. If your vein isn't doing that, you should be a doctor and get it checked out.
